b'Volkswagen\\u2019s brazen cheating on air pollution rules rocked an industry with a history of skulduggery. The scandal has now cost the company $30 billion plus jail time for one. Furthering chaos in the auto industry is a Trump administration looking to roll back emissions standards while California and 12 additional states, making up 36% of the auto market, threaten to maintain theirs. \\n\\n\\nAlberto Ayala, Air Pollution Control Officer, Sacramento Metropolitan Air Quality Management District\\nEdward Niedermeyer, Auto Industry Analyst and Commentator, Autonocast\\nMargo T.
